Navigating Preclinical Research: Bridging the Gap from Lab to Patient

Successfully transitioning a novel preclinical research labs therapeutic idea from the laboratory bench to clinical trials is a complex and multi-faceted process. Preclinical development encompasses a comprehensive series of studies designed to evaluate the safety, efficacy, and pharmacokinetic properties of a potential drug or treatment candidate. This crucial phase lays the foundation for future human trials by generating essential data that informs dosage regimens, identifies potential side effects, and ultimately helps determine the potential of advancing a therapy into clinical evaluation.

  • Fundamental preclinical research typically include in vitro assays to assess cellular activity, animal models to evaluate therapeutic effects and toxicity, and rigorous analytical characterization of the candidate molecule.

Cutting-Edge Preclinical Testing for Pharmaceutical Innovation

Preclinical testing serves as a critical pillar in the pharmaceutical creation process. These rigorous studies allow researchers to evaluate the safety of novel drug candidates before human trials can commence. Recent advances in preclinical testing have led to substantial advances in our ability to predict the performance of drugs in clinical settings.

Contemporary preclinical models, such as organ-on-a-chip technology and humanized animal models, provide a more accurate representation of human biology, leading to more precise insights. This enhanced understanding of drug interactions allows for the identification of potential side effects earlier in the design cycle, ultimately leading to safer pharmaceutical products.

Rigorous Preclinical Studies for Drug Discovery

Prior to clinical trials, promising therapeutics undergo rigorous preclinical studies to evaluate their efficacy, safety, and pharmacokinetic properties. These studies are crucial for identifying potential side effects and optimizing drug dosage regimens. Preclinical research encompasses a variety of methods, including in vitro assays using cell lines and tissues, as well as in vivo studies in animal models that approximate human disease. Through these comprehensive investigations, researchers aim to obtain valuable data that influences clinical trial design and enhances the probability of positive drug development outcomes.
